任何機(jī)器視覺檢測(cè)項(xiàng)目方案大體都由三部分組成:圖像采集方案,圖像處理方案,機(jī)構(gòu)平臺(tái)方案。這三部分的方案的執(zhí)行既有先后實(shí)施的順序又需要統(tǒng)籌的去考慮,采集圖像是第一步,有了圖像才能去計(jì)算去處理,有了處理的結(jié)果才能通訊后續(xù)機(jī)構(gòu)的執(zhí)行,無(wú)論是人手工、機(jī)械手、流水線等,只有完全執(zhí)行完畢,一個(gè)視覺檢測(cè)任務(wù)才算是結(jié)束。但這三者的方案往往又需要統(tǒng)一去考慮,才能保證彼此銜接實(shí)施的順暢和效率。比如說(shuō)圖像采集方案里采集圖片的效率和方式要考慮圖像處理的效率和機(jī)構(gòu)平臺(tái)的運(yùn)作方式,速度要銜接;采集圖像的區(qū)域分割要考慮圖像處理的精度和機(jī)構(gòu)平臺(tái)的空間和布局;因此一個(gè)視覺方案的完成需要針對(duì)客的真實(shí)需求做全面的剖析和評(píng)估,針對(duì)客戶的精度要求、效率要求、硬件平臺(tái)的要求、硬件成本的要求等做分析和平衡,得出最優(yōu)化的視覺方案和客戶討論確定后才能開始實(shí)施。但這個(gè)過(guò)程往往需要很多技術(shù)人員做很多工作,項(xiàng)目負(fù)責(zé)人往往會(huì)反復(fù)的和客戶溝通協(xié)商后才能實(shí)現(xiàn)。在今天很多視覺公司都在爭(zhēng)取一個(gè)項(xiàng)目的時(shí)候,誰(shuí)能夠更快更好的完成這一系列工作,無(wú)疑在同行競(jìng)爭(zhēng)的過(guò)程中就占得先機(jī),因此,我們今天就來(lái)討論一下這里面非常重要的一環(huán)——如何快速制定視覺硬件圖像采集(相機(jī))方案。
相機(jī):這里都是指工業(yè)相機(jī),工業(yè)相機(jī)根據(jù)工作方式分為線陣、面陣;線陣相機(jī)根據(jù)芯片尺寸大小分為(2K、4k、6k、8K、12k、16k等);面陣相機(jī)根據(jù)芯片尺寸大小分為(1/3”,1/2”,1/2.3”,1/2.5”,2/3”,1”,1.2”,全畫幅等);根據(jù)芯片的制作工藝又分為CCD和CMOS;根據(jù)相機(jī)的接口又分為C,F,M58,M72等;不同芯片尺寸有時(shí)又會(huì)對(duì)應(yīng)不同的分辨率大小,不同的像元尺寸,不同的幀率等;根據(jù)工作光學(xué)波段又可分為紅外、近紅外、可見光、紫外等;目前市面上的工業(yè)項(xiàng)目門類和種類非常多,采用同樣感光芯片的工業(yè)相機(jī)又有非常多的廠家品牌,如何選擇合適項(xiàng)目應(yīng)用的相機(jī)對(duì)視覺項(xiàng)目來(lái)說(shuō)是非常重要的。我們可以通過(guò)以下幾個(gè)點(diǎn)來(lái)找到選擇相機(jī)的方式。1、根據(jù)項(xiàng)目檢測(cè)的視野大小和理論精度來(lái)計(jì)算相機(jī)的分辨率。2、根據(jù)檢測(cè)的工作方式(運(yùn)動(dòng)/靜止)來(lái)選擇相機(jī)的曝光方式。3、根據(jù)經(jīng)驗(yàn)和鏡頭的精度來(lái)對(duì)應(yīng)合適的像元尺寸。4、根據(jù)檢測(cè)效率的要求來(lái)選擇合適的幀率。5、根據(jù)應(yīng)用光照環(huán)境來(lái)選擇合適的工作波段。6、根據(jù)檢測(cè)的要求來(lái)確定黑白或彩色。
圖像傳感器的單個(gè)像素(像元尺寸)越大捕捉光線的能力越好,各像素間的干擾小,信噪比低,能記錄更多的圖像細(xì)節(jié),相同條件下,更加勝任弱光條件下的感光。例如同樣像素的工業(yè)CCD相機(jī),CCD芯片尺寸是1/2的必定比1/3的成像質(zhì)量更好。
合適的分辨率
相機(jī)能夠捕捉到的細(xì)節(jié)度稱為分辨率,用像素來(lái)衡量。相機(jī)的像素越多,能夠拍攝的細(xì)節(jié)就越多,圖像也就可以越大而不變得模糊或產(chǎn)生“顆?!?。根據(jù)目標(biāo)的要求精度和視野大小,反推出相機(jī)的像素精度。
計(jì)算出滿足要求的相機(jī)分辨率:
相機(jī)分辨率(L/W)=視場(chǎng)(L/W)/精度
例如對(duì)于視野大小為40*30mm的場(chǎng)合,要求精度為0.1mm/pixel,則當(dāng)方向上分辨率=40/0. 1=400.然而考慮到相機(jī)邊緣視野的畸變以及系統(tǒng)的穩(wěn)定性要求,一般不會(huì)只用一個(gè)像素單位對(duì)應(yīng)一個(gè)測(cè)量精度值,一般選擇倍數(shù)為4或者更高,這樣相機(jī)的分辨率=1600*1200=200萬(wàn),所以選用200萬(wàn)像素的相機(jī)即可滿足。
足夠的相機(jī)幀率
幀率是指相機(jī)每秒采集圖像的能力,單位FPS(幀/秒)當(dāng)被測(cè)物體有速度(運(yùn)動(dòng)拍攝、多數(shù)量拍攝)要求時(shí),要選擇幀數(shù)較高的工業(yè)相機(jī),一般來(lái)說(shuō)分辨率越高,幀數(shù)越低。
工業(yè)相機(jī)的輸出接口:
目前工業(yè)相機(jī)數(shù)據(jù)傳輸接口方式有很多種,包括1394、CameraLink接口、USB接口、Gige接口等。
一般在做尺寸測(cè)量的項(xiàng)目時(shí),尤其是輪廓尺寸測(cè)量時(shí),往往需要背光照明,圖像需要取到灰度輪廓,為了避免鏡頭色差的影響,避免彩虹光暈對(duì)特征提取的影響,我們會(huì)考慮用單色光成像,在這種單色光成像的項(xiàng)目里我們肯定會(huì)排除彩色相機(jī),且相機(jī)工作效率越接近系統(tǒng)使用波段就越理想。
相機(jī):這里都是指工業(yè)相機(jī),工業(yè)相機(jī)根據(jù)工作方式分為線陣、面陣;線陣相機(jī)根據(jù)芯片尺寸大小分為(2K、4k、6k、8K、12k、16k等);面陣相機(jī)根據(jù)芯片尺寸大小分為(1/3”,1/2”,1/2.3”,1/2.5”,2/3”,1”,1.2”,全畫幅等);根據(jù)芯片的制作工藝又分為CCD和CMOS;根據(jù)相機(jī)的接口又分為C,F,M58,M72等;不同芯片尺寸有時(shí)又會(huì)對(duì)應(yīng)不同的分辨率大小,不同的像元尺寸,不同的幀率等;根據(jù)工作光學(xué)波段又可分為紅外、近紅外、可見光、紫外等;目前市面上的工業(yè)項(xiàng)目門類和種類非常多,采用同樣感光芯片的工業(yè)相機(jī)又有非常多的廠家品牌,如何選擇合適項(xiàng)目應(yīng)用的相機(jī)對(duì)視覺項(xiàng)目來(lái)說(shuō)是非常重要的。我們可以通過(guò)以下幾個(gè)點(diǎn)來(lái)找到選擇相機(jī)的方式。1、根據(jù)項(xiàng)目檢測(cè)的視野大小和理論精度來(lái)計(jì)算相機(jī)的分辨率。2、根據(jù)檢測(cè)的工作方式(運(yùn)動(dòng)/靜止)來(lái)選擇相機(jī)的曝光方式。3、根據(jù)經(jīng)驗(yàn)和鏡頭的精度來(lái)對(duì)應(yīng)合適的像元尺寸。4、根據(jù)檢測(cè)效率的要求來(lái)選擇合適的幀率。5、根據(jù)應(yīng)用光照環(huán)境來(lái)選擇合適的工作波段。6、根據(jù)檢測(cè)的要求來(lái)確定黑白或彩色。
圖像傳感器的單個(gè)像素(像元尺寸)越大捕捉光線的能力越好,各像素間的干擾小,信噪比低,能記錄更多的圖像細(xì)節(jié),相同條件下,更加勝任弱光條件下的感光。例如同樣像素的工業(yè)CCD相機(jī),CCD芯片尺寸是1/2的必定比1/3的成像質(zhì)量更好。
合適的分辨率
相機(jī)能夠捕捉到的細(xì)節(jié)度稱為分辨率,用像素來(lái)衡量。相機(jī)的像素越多,能夠拍攝的細(xì)節(jié)就越多,圖像也就可以越大而不變得模糊或產(chǎn)生“顆?!?。根據(jù)目標(biāo)的要求精度和視野大小,反推出相機(jī)的像素精度。
計(jì)算出滿足要求的相機(jī)分辨率:
相機(jī)分辨率(L/W)=視場(chǎng)(L/W)/精度
例如對(duì)于視野大小為40*30mm的場(chǎng)合,要求精度為0.1mm/pixel,則當(dāng)方向上分辨率=40/0. 1=400.然而考慮到相機(jī)邊緣視野的畸變以及系統(tǒng)的穩(wěn)定性要求,一般不會(huì)只用一個(gè)像素單位對(duì)應(yīng)一個(gè)測(cè)量精度值,一般選擇倍數(shù)為4或者更高,這樣相機(jī)的分辨率=1600*1200=200萬(wàn),所以選用200萬(wàn)像素的相機(jī)即可滿足。
足夠的相機(jī)幀率
幀率是指相機(jī)每秒采集圖像的能力,單位FPS(幀/秒)當(dāng)被測(cè)物體有速度(運(yùn)動(dòng)拍攝、多數(shù)量拍攝)要求時(shí),要選擇幀數(shù)較高的工業(yè)相機(jī),一般來(lái)說(shuō)分辨率越高,幀數(shù)越低。
工業(yè)相機(jī)的輸出接口:
目前工業(yè)相機(jī)數(shù)據(jù)傳輸接口方式有很多種,包括1394、CameraLink接口、USB接口、Gige接口等。
一般在做尺寸測(cè)量的項(xiàng)目時(shí),尤其是輪廓尺寸測(cè)量時(shí),往往需要背光照明,圖像需要取到灰度輪廓,為了避免鏡頭色差的影響,避免彩虹光暈對(duì)特征提取的影響,我們會(huì)考慮用單色光成像,在這種單色光成像的項(xiàng)目里我們肯定會(huì)排除彩色相機(jī),且相機(jī)工作效率越接近系統(tǒng)使用波段就越理想。